2nd half goes flat for Pistons as they lose to Orlando, 107-93
Nikola Vucevic had 25 points and 14 rebounds as the Orlando Magic hit 13 three-pointers in a 107-93 victory over the Detroit Pistons. It was the first time Detroit head coach Stan Van Gundy had coached against the Magic since they fired him in 2012.
Caron Butler finished the night with 20 points for the Pistons while Brandon Jennings had 18 points. But their frontcourt trio of Josh Smith, Andre Drummond, and Greg Monroe combined for only 25 points on 10-of-28 shooting.
Detroit (3-8 ) will remain at the Palace of Auburn Hills to host the Phoenix Suns this Wednesday night at 7:30 pm.
